Natural resources are the engine of development of developing countries
Natural resources have been known for a long time, since human life is connected with his environment and man is a part of nature, so he has always secured his life from the blessings and all-round gifts of nature. Before the Stone Age, human behavior towards natural resources and the environment was very primitive, but closely related. In addition to being kind and forgiving to man, nature has sometimes been angry with him; Sometimes floods, typhoons, cold and hot people have also killed people. After millions of thousands of years, human beings built civilization and consciously adapted their behavior to natural resources. They domesticated a number of animals, came out of the forests and forests, and built the first joint village on the banks of the flowing rivers, and there they learned how to own some natural resources and how to manage and organize them. Twelve thousand years ago, after discovering fire and domesticating a number of animals, humans began to cultivate the earth and plant seeds. Thus he adjusted his work and plan according to the seasons of nature. They soon went to explore and deposit a number of natural resources, they mined salt, they identified different types of ants and at one time they created iron and alloys. They also realized that the precious gifts of nature are not always available everywhere, but must be searched for. Centuries have passed since man processed a number of natural resources and the industrial phase began. However, several more centuries passed and humans started competing among themselves to obtain rare natural resources, wars were fought and finally they recognized the rights of natural resources, but still the biggest problem was the questions of fairness, equality, exchange, reasonable use. . To a large extent, the motivation of colonialism was to obtain natural resources. In the 17th and 18th centuries, England, Portugal, France and some other countries reached America, India, Australia and Africa in search of natural resources.

In recent years, a new understanding and recognition has been gained from natural resources and there has been a concern about the scarcity of some resources. The vital value of the resources and their scarcity and scarcity have created the need for scientific studies, planning, investment and research for the resources. This task and responsibility was handed over to administrative and academic centers. Today, in every country there are institutions for the protection, management, planning, exploration and acquisition of natural resources and training-scientific centers for their research. World-renowned universities have special departments and faculties for the study of natural resources and the training of professional-experts in these fields.

In Afghanistan, Kabul Polytechnic University has a mining department, which previously had qualified professional graduates, besides this, in the 1960s, it was directed to the Faculty of Agriculture of Kabul University, which has its own subject of Natural Resources Economics. It was recommended to include in the curriculum, as well as the subject of environmental economics to the faculties of economics. For the first time in the Faculty of Agriculture, Professor S. Sharif took charge of teaching Environmental Economics, then Professor Dr. Mohammad Hassan Kamran was in charge of teaching this subject and he was an assistant (academic associate) with him for two years. Also, in the same decade, with the permanent establishment of the Faculty of Geography, another step was taken in this field, which teaches and researches the country’s national resources, river flow and other issues in economic geography and spatial dimension. The Academy of Sciences of Afghanistan previously had a qualified researcher and professor in the fields of natural resources and minerals in the Institute of Natural Sciences. The former Ministry of Mines and Industries and later the Ministry of Mines and Petroleum carried out exploration activities and prepared useful maps for the Cadastre and Survey, Geodetic and Cartography Departments. Provinces are the second constituent units (states) of the Ministry of Mines and Petroleum. Besides the Ministry of Mines and Petroleum, there are two other agencies for water and land. Pastures and forests belong to the Ministry of Agriculture. But we must say that Afghanistan, despite its rich natural resources, reserves and assets, does not have the necessary institutional equipment and competent institutions and scientific-training centers. And even worse, these areas do not have scientific research, plans and programs, and management systems and measures. When the Land Administration (Land Administration) was established, it was wanted, but unfortunately, this administration was not successful in its affairs due to the fact that it was restored several times after its formation, and sometimes it was permanent and sometimes it was attached to one or another ministry. Similarly, when the National Water Agency was separated from the previous Ministry of Water and Power, they wanted to manage water, but this agency had no more time to work. The Natural Resources Committee in the National Assembly also lacked the necessary expertise and professional knowledge and qualified members. Despite all this in 1396 In 2016, with the help of Germany, a workshop under the title of (AMEA/Academic Mining Education in Afghanistan) was held in Kabul University with the help of (RUB) University, with the aim of studying Afghanistan’s mines and Afghanistan’s scientific centers in this field. Unfortunately, this series did not continue. Potential and solutions will be discussed in future parts of this discussion.
